PH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2016 in Review

584 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Parker-Hannifin (PH) for Q2 2016, worth a combined $11.8B — down 3.5% from $12.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 67 funds opened new PH positions and 49 closed out — a net gain of 18 holders — while 208 added to existing stakes and 187 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Beutel, Goodman & Co, opening a new position worth an estimated $140M. The largest seller was Royal London Asset Management, cutting an estimated $409M.
